Development of Math and Literacy Achievement Within Lower Secondary School Classrooms: A Multilevel Pattern-Centered Analysis

Abstract

The development of students’ learning, test-taking behavior and academic achievement may derive from the group of peers they are daily associated with for years. By using multilevel latent profile analysis (MLPA) for longitudinal large-scale educational assessment data, the present study provides evidence on how Finnish students (N=5118) from different classrooms (N=443) develop distinct patterns regarding their math and literacy achievement from 7th to 9th grade. Students’ probability of having a certain achievement profile during lower secondary school was found to depend strongly on the school class and the classmates they had at the time. The ‘hidden tracking system’ created by classroom membership may therefore create class level quality differences in the pre-conditions for learning.
